An ancient apparatus for raising water, consisting of either a spiral tube around an inclined axis or an inclined tube containing a tight-fitting, broad-threaded screw.

An Archimedes screw is a water lifting device used for raising water. It was an early version of a water pump, used in irrigation or other areas.
